Hotel Booking Platform Overview: Key Features of Modern Hotel Reservation Platforms

A hotel booking platform is a digital system that allows travelers to search for accommodation, compare available rooms, review property information, and make reservations through an online interface.

A modern hotel booking platform brings several stages of the reservation process together, reducing the need to manage accommodation details through separate channels.

These platforms exist because hotel reservations involve several types of information, including room categories, availability, dates, occupancy, property policies, location, and payment details. Digital reservation systems organize this information so travelers can review relevant details before confirming a stay.

How Hotel Reservation Platforms Developed

Hotel reservations were traditionally handled through direct communication, travel agencies, telephone calls, or physical booking offices. The growth of the internet introduced websites that allowed travelers to view accommodation information and submit reservation requests electronically.

Mobile technology later changed how people interacted with these systems. Smartphones, mobile applications, digital payments, maps, notifications, and personalized search features have gradually become common parts of the modern hotel reservation experience.

Core Functions

A hotel booking platform generally connects accommodation information with a search and reservation interface. Depending on the platform, users may be able to search by destination, travel dates, number of guests, room type, facilities, or accommodation category.

Common functions include:

  • Destination and date search
  • Room availability information
  • Property descriptions and photographs
  • Room and occupancy details
  • Reservation forms
  • Payment processing
  • Booking confirmation
  • Cancellation and modification information
  • Maps and location details
  • Guest reviews and ratings

The exact features vary between platforms, properties, and regions.

Information Travelers Need to Check

The convenience of online reservation systems also makes it important to understand the information displayed before completing a reservation. A room may have specific occupancy limits, cancellation conditions, check-in requirements, or additional charges that differ from another room at the same property.

Travelers commonly need to examine:

  • Room type and maximum occupancy
  • Check-in and check-out times
  • Cancellation and modification rules
  • Included meals or other amenities
  • Taxes and additional charges
  • Payment conditions
  • Property location
  • Accessibility information
  • Identification requirements

Reading these details can help prevent confusion about what a reservation includes.

Comparison of Common Platform Features

FeaturePurposeInformation Usually Displayed
Search filtersNarrow accommodation resultsLocation, dates, room type, facilities
Availability calendarShow reservable datesAvailable or unavailable dates
Room detailsExplain accommodation optionsBed type, occupancy, facilities
Map integrationShow property locationAddress and nearby areas
ReviewsProvide guest experiencesRatings and written feedback
Reservation systemRecord booking detailsDates, guests, room information
Payment interfaceProcess reservation paymentsPayment method and transaction details
ConfirmationDocument reservationBooking reference and stay details

Recent Updates

Mobile-First Reservation Experiences

From 2024 through 2026, hotel reservation technology has continued moving toward mobile-first experiences. Many travelers now research accommodation on smartphones, making responsive websites and mobile applications important parts of the digital reservation process.

Mobile interfaces commonly include saved searches, digital confirmations, notifications, map functions, and account-based reservation histories. These features are designed around shorter interactions across different stages of a trip.

Artificial Intelligence and Search

Artificial intelligence has increasingly influenced travel search and planning tools. AI-based systems can interpret natural-language queries, summarize property information, and help users organize travel-related information.

The use of AI does not remove the need to verify reservation details. Property policies, room conditions, availability, and payment information can change, so the information shown during the actual reservation process remains important.

More Detailed Property Information

Online accommodation platforms have also expanded the amount and type of information presented to travelers. Room photographs, amenity lists, neighborhood information, accessibility details, maps, review summaries, and policy information can appear together within a property listing.

This development reflects a broader shift toward information-rich travel planning. Travelers increasingly use digital platforms not only to identify accommodation but also to understand the practical characteristics of a property before making a reservation.

Flexible Travel Planning

Changes in travel patterns have also increased attention toward flexible dates and reservation conditions. Search interfaces may allow users to examine different dates, room categories, or cancellation conditions.

However, flexibility varies by property and reservation. A platform may display several reservation conditions for the same accommodation, so users need to examine the terms associated with the specific room and dates selected.

Tools and Resources

Search and Comparison Tools

Digital hotel search platforms can help users examine accommodation according to destination, dates, occupancy, room category, facilities, and other criteria. Map-based search can provide additional geographic context by showing the relationship between a property and airports, transportation points, business districts, attractions, or other locations.

Hotel Websites and Reservation Systems

Individual hotel websites can provide property-specific information, including room descriptions, policies, facilities, contact information, and reservation details. Hotel management systems are used internally to maintain room inventory, reservations, guest information, and availability.

Travel Planning Tools

Calendar applications, digital maps, currency calculators, itinerary templates, and travel budgeting spreadsheets can complement a hotel reservation platform. These resources can help travelers organize accommodation dates alongside transportation and other trip information.

Accessibility and Policy Resources

Travelers with accessibility requirements can examine accessibility information provided by accommodation platforms or individual properties. Because terminology and facilities can vary, specific property information is generally more useful than assuming that a particular accessibility feature is available everywhere.
